titleOfInvention PROCESS FOR THE PREPARATION OF COPOLIMEROS WITH RADARS TO THE AZAR, AND ACTIVE SUBSTANCE COMPOSITIONS THAT CAN BE OBTAINED FROM THEM
abstract A process for the preparation of copolymers with random radicals comprising: a) at least one sulfonic acid with olefinic unsaturations of the formula (1) where n is 0 to 10; X is NR5; R1 is H or methyl; R2, R3 independently of one another are H or C1-6 alkyl and R5 is H, alkyl, aryl, alkylaryl, alkoxyalkyl, aryloxyalkyl, alkoxyaryl, hydroxyalkyl, di-alkylaminoalkyl, di-alkylaminoaryl, di-arylaminoalkyl, alkylaminoalkyl or alkylaminolaryl, it is possible that the aryl radicals are monosubstituted or polysubstituted, their salts or mixtures of acid and salts and b) at least two monomers with olefinic unsaturations of the structurally different formula (2) where Y is O or NR7; R5 is H or methyl; R6 is alkyl, hydroxyalkyl, di-alkylaminoalkyl or di-alkylaminoaryl and R7 is H, alkyl, aryl, alkylaryl, arylalkyl, alkoxyalkyl, aryloxyalkyl, alkoxyaryl, hydroxyalkyl, di-alkylaminoalkyl, di-alkylaminoaryl, di-alkylaminoalkyl, it is possible that aryl radicals are monosubstituted or polysubstituted, and c) if applicable, one or more monomers with olefinic unsaturations that differ structurally from components (a) and (b), d) at least one initiator dissolves (i) in a solvent mixture comprising water and a water-soluble organic solvent with a boiling point less than 140sC or (ii) are dissolved in one or more pure alcohols by heating, and polymerized, in solution, where the polymer formed remains in solution. The copolymers that can be obtained by the process are suitable as adjuvants of the formulation in the agrochemical active substance compositions.
